bq. autoDiscoverCores=["true"|"false"]

I'm not a fan of this - I don't believe false should be an option in the 
future, so I don't like adding this option. Rather, we should just determine if 
it's an old solr.xml or a new one (add a version, change the format, change the 
file name, something - I'll have to dig in first to know what I would vote for).

Given that, I also still think we should change the solr.xml format to make 
more sense. I'll be pitching in on this soon (I've said that for a while, but I 
keep getting caught up in other things - I will be doing this before 4.3 
though.)

> We seem to have re-thought whether deprecating Solr.xml is The Right Thing To 
> Do or not, the consensus seems to be that we should keep solr.xml, _not_ be 
> able to specify solr.properties but add an attribute to the <cores> tag in 
> solr.xml, tentatively called autoDiscover=true|false (assume false for 4.x, 
> true for 5.0?)
> This really has to be done before 4.3 is cut, as in Real Soon Now.
